Abstract The principle of differentiating magnetic anomalies by discriminant interp-retation technique lies in utilizing characteristics of electromagnetic anomaliesover magnetic deposits and magnetic rock bodies as well as correlation coefficientbetween aeromagnetic anomaly and anomaly of airborne electrical prospectingas characteristic parameters to establish linear discriminant function, and,according to certain operation regulations, converting multivariates into a newsingle variate. This variate is then used as a discriminant index to performintegrated appraisal and classification of unknown magnetic anomalies.The discriminant interpretation carried out on discriminant values obtainedfrom 13 survey lines over 8 magnetic anomalies suggests the effectiveness ofthis method, which can be used to conduct integrated appraisal and classifica-tion of magnetic anomalies objectively, rapidly and accurately.
